The West Bengal Council of Higher Secondary Education (WBCHSE) held the secondary examination in February 2024. Students are now waiting for the results of their exams. The Board is anticipated to announce the result on May 24, 2024, in accordance with the schedules from prior years. The results will be made accessible on the official website following the council's announcement. The roll number that has been assigned to the students allows them to view their results.

The WB HS Result that is made available on the web portal is provisional, and students must pick up their official marksheet from their school a few days after the results are announced. It needs to be verified that the data on the marksheet is accurate and free of errors. If there is an error, students should immediately contact their schools or respective centres to request a re-issue.

WBCHSE Higher Secondary Result Date 2024

Every year in February, the West Bengal Council releases the exam schedule for the Uchhtar Madhyamik Examination 2024. The exam this year took place from February 16 to February 29, 2024. Around 8.4 lakh candidates took the exam, according to the statistics. The WBCHSE is working tirelessly to ensure that the exam, which is administered in over 4300 schools throughout the state, is fairly and consistently evaluated.

The results will be made available on the West Bengal Education Board's internet portal. The students need their roll number to download the result which was provided at the time of the examination. How to check the West Bengal Board 12th Result 2024

Following the announcement on the official website, students can view their results on the online portal. In addition to opening the link, the board will offer an SMS option for people who are unable to view their results because of internet traffic or connection issues. Students can use the following procedures to verify the status of their results online:-

Visit wbchse.wb.gov.in, the official website.

The link for the "WBCHSE HS result 2024" appears on the home screen.

A new login page appears on the screen when you click the link.

Enter the other requested credentials together with your roll number.

The result will appear on the screen.

Check your result and confirm the details.

For future use, download and store a copy of the final result.

Details mentioned of WBCHSE Result Marksheet 2024

Following the results' release on the website, students can view their Higher Secondary results online. It is recommended that students review the following information on the provisional marksheet and determine whether or not it is accurate. The following information is contained on the marksheet:

Name of the Student

Student's Date of Birth

Father's Name

Student's Roll number

Total Marks Obtained

Grades obtained

Subjects' names, codes, and marks obtained

Obtain Percentage

Qualifying Status
